Voice AI Website Analyzer MCP Server

An MCP (Model Context Protocol) server designed for Voice AI in GoHighLevel (GHL) that fetches and analyzes website content to provide business context to AI agents.

Features

  • Smart Website Crawling: Fetches homepage + up to 4 important pages (About, Services, Contact, etc.)
  • Business Details Extraction: Automatically extracts:
  • Business name and description
  • Contact information (phone, email, address)
  • Business hours
  • Services offered
  • Text Content Analysis: Provides comprehensive text summaries of each page
  • AI-Ready Output: Returns formatted text description perfect for AI agent context

Important Note About Vercel Deployment

⚠️ MCP servers typically run on stdio transport and are designed to be run locally or on long-running servers. Vercel is optimized for serverless functions with HTTP endpoints.

For production use with GHL Voice AI, consider:

  1. Hosting on a VPS (Digital Ocean, AWS EC2, etc.) where the MCP server can run continuously
  2. Converting to HTTP API if you need serverless deployment
  3. Using Vercel for API endpoints and wrapping the MCP functionality in HTTP handlers

Configuration

The server is configured to:

  • Fetch maximum of 5 pages total (1 homepage + 4 additional)
  • Extract text content (up to 5000 characters per page)
  • Identify important pages using keywords: about, services, contact, products, portfolio, team
  • Extract common business information patterns

Integration with GHL Voice AI

When integrated with GHL Voice AI:

  1. The AI agent receives the website URL from user input during conversation
  2. The agent calls the analyze_website tool with the URL
  3. The MCP server fetches and analyzes the website
  4. The business context is returned to the AI agent
  5. The AI agent uses this context to provide tailored responses about the business
